MILEX-2025, the largest arms forum in Belarus and Eastern Europe, demonstrated this year not only the high level of development of the Belarusian military-industrial complex, but also the global prospects for cooperation between Belarus and other friendly states with Russian arms concerns and holdings.
In the difficult conditions of modern geopolitics, the joint development of military technologies by the defense enterprises of the Union State forms a promising platform for military innovations.
An illustrative example is the cooperation of Russian and Belarusian gunsmiths in the production of new types of equipment for the air defense forces.
For example, the Buk-MB-2K anti-aircraft missile system with a Belarusian-made missile was presented at the MILEX-2025 open-air exhibition. Now the destruction zone of the Belarusian product reaches 70 km: the missile is capable of hitting high-speed maneuverable targets, including high-speed aircraft, cruise and ballistic missiles.
In turn, a combined line of air defense systems of the Tor-M2 family from the Izhevsk Electromechanical plant Kupol (part of the Russian defense holding Almaz-Antey) was presented at the closed site of the MILEX-2025 exhibition.
Izhevsk gunsmiths presented models of the Tor-M2KM short-range anti-aircraft missile systems, both in stationary and mobile versions, as well as the Tor-E2 air defense system on a tracked chassis and the Tor-M2K on a wheeled chassis.

According to representatives of Kupol, all modifications of the Tor-M2 anti-aircraft missile system at the highest level provide air defense of land or ship formations, as well as military and civilian facilities, from attacks by various means of air attack, including those produced by NATO states.
Thors of various modifications shoot down airplanes and helicopters, various types of missiles, gliding and guided aerial bombs, attack and reconnaissance UAVs in their target zone in difficult meteorological and jamming conditions. The new Torus missiles are capable of hitting up to 16 targets flying from any direction at speeds up to 730 m/s, at a range of up to 16 km and an altitude of up to 12 km.

There are new "Torahs" in service with the Republic of Belarus.
The Tor-M2K anti-aircraft missile systems are mounted on a wheeled chassis developed by the Belarusian company Minsk Wheel Tractor Plant. In the Belarusian air defense formations, the Tor-M2K complexes can effectively work in conjunction with other air defense systems of the Armed Forces of Belarus, integrating these air defense systems into the existing air defense-missile defense circuit and building new protection echelons.:
- says the head of the anti-aircraft missile forces of the Armed Forces of Belarus, Colonel Andrei Severinchik.
